Man was created a free agent subject only to the will of his creator. The Law of the Universe is at once so simple and so sublime—‘Created beings owe all to their Creator therefore they are to love, obey and serve Him absolutely and totally, and as soon as more than one created being exists, they are to respect and love each other as the property of the Creator and interact only in accordance with the Creator’s wishes.

Jesus made it simpler: "And he answering said, Thou shalt love the Lord thy God with all thy heart, and with all thy soul, and with all thy strength, and with all thy mind; and thy neighbour as thyself." Luke 10:27

Notice this from a man whose books of history I highly recommend:

"It is also the simple dictate of reason that, since these have all been created, and in their existence owe all to the Creator, this existence with all its accompaniments in the exercise of abilities and powers should be ever held strictly in accordance with the will and design of the Creator; because it is still further the simple dictate of reason that the Creator could never have designed that the existence, the faculties, or the powers of any creature should be exercised contrary to His will or outside of His design. Therefore it is the simplest, plainest dictate of reason that this original and ultimate government, which is self-government, is self-government under God, with God, and in God. And this is truly the truest self-government." A. T. Jones ‘Government, History, and the Bible’.

What is God’s plan of government? It is self-government under God. It is total obedience to the Creator and unselfish co-operation and service among the created ones. Each one is to answer personally to the Lord, not only for his own soul, but for how he relates to his fellows.

So what in the sight of God is a leader or minister to be? What did Jesus say?

"But be not ye called Rabbi: for one is your Master, even Christ; and all ye are brethren. And call no man your father upon the earth: for one is your Father, which is in heaven. Neither be ye called masters: for one is your Master, even Christ. But he that is greatest among you shall be your servant." Matthew 23:8-11.

But people need to have someone to tell them what to do, don’t they? No, they are to learn what God wants them to do, and when people come into co-operation with God’s will through His revealed Word, there is perfect co-operation and unity.

The concept of the world is, that people need these ‘superior beings’ as their guides and rulers, to act like ‘parents’ and command the people, and the people are taught to look to them as a condescending benefactor. But did God intend that most of the people be infantile and mindlessly in subservience to a few leaders? No, He wants each soul to reach its potential as a son or daughter of God.

"And he said unto them, The kings of the Gentiles exercise lordship over them; and they that exercise authority upon them are called benefactors. But ye shall not be so: but he that is greatest among you, let him be as the younger; and he that is chief, as he that doth serve." Luke 22:25, 26

God’s goal is for all to know Him, obey Him and stand equally before Him as His children, not children of a human being in the spiritual sense. Therefore the purpose of leadership among God’s people is for helping one another to know God; never to dictate or lord it over God’s heritage. Advice and counsel based on God’s word is acceptable and valuable, but the minute you take the word of a human being in place of the Word of God, you have made a god of that person!

What is authority among God’s people? There is only one source of authority and that is the inspired Word of God. If I walk up to you today and I say, ‘Thou shalt not steal!’ does my word have authority? YES! Why? Because I am passing on to you the Word of God, and that’s where all authority resides. So when I say to my family, "Thou shalt not steal!" this has authority, not mine, but God’s. And note that God is the one to enforce it, not me. If you defy what I say in this matter, you have to take that up with Him!

But what happens when I say to you, "I demand you to obey and do whatever I tell you because I am your spiritual leader"? Well, right there I have usurped the place of God, and if you go along with this farce, you are an idolater. Well, I say to you, "I was elected by a majority in the church, therefore you have to obey me." Does the majority have authority? No, only God’s Word has authority, so the majority cannot bestow on me what it doesn’t even have to start with. God did not invent democracy.

Friends, the ‘leaders’ and ‘ministers’ among God’s people, only have authority as long as they are passing on to you the Word of God, and obeying it themselves—other that that; they have no authority at all. Their purpose is to assist and encourage you to greater faith in God and more spiritual independence to learn to seek God for yourself and follow His will for your life. Each one of us is to be a learner in the School of Christ.
